From f0d7b0439a952b365253b351e7d8ff7bba238dcd Mon Sep 17 00:00:00 2001 From: Tobi Vollebregt Date: Thu, 19 Nov 2009 20:51:52 +0100 Subject: [PATCH] sim: fix crash on area repair order with radius larger than approx 4600 --- rts/Sim/Misc/QuadField.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/rts/Sim/Misc/QuadField.cpp b/rts/Sim/Misc/QuadField.cpp index 72a50988bfc..bf1c2809a47 100644 --- a/rts/Sim/Misc/QuadField.cpp +++ b/rts/Sim/Misc/QuadField.cpp @@ -63,7 +63,7 @@ CQuadField::CQuadField() baseQuads.resize(numQuadsX * numQuadsZ); - tempQuads = new int[1000]; + tempQuads = new int[numQuadsX * numQuadsZ]; } CQuadField::~CQuadField()